American Idol Viewers Rate Casey James Number One Among Male Performers

Viewers say Jermaine Sellers and Todrick Hall should be eliminated

Flemington, NJ, February 25, 2010 – A new national study conducted among 3,827 American Idol viewers revealed that viewers selected Casey James as the contestant who should advance to the next round of the competition based on his performance last night. 

The study was conducted during February 24-25, by HCD Research using its mediacurves.com website, to obtain American Idol viewers’ perceptions of which male contestants should be eliminated on tonight’s results show. HCD Research is conducting a series of studies among a nationally representative sample of Americans, which parallel American Idol voting to determine the weekly winners based on a democratic, “one person, one vote” methodology.

The studies are being conducted in response to the controversy over the validity of the voting process that is currently used to select the weekly winners. The study results are compared to the actual results of the show each week. To view detailed results visit: www.mediacurves.com/americanidol/idoldemocracy

Casey James received 22.2% of the votes, indicating that viewers believe he should advance to the next round of the competition based on his performance. The contestants with the lowest percentage of votes were Jermaine Sellers, with 3.2%, and Todrick Hall, with 4.7% of the votes. Based on the results of the study, Sellers and Hall are the two contestants who should be eliminated on tonight’s show.
